I just decided to post them on here in case anybody else in the HT world wants them to mess around with.

You have to get creative with the wand tool...and then blur the tick marks because the wand tool leaves the edges a little rough...or just make new marks...I rounded the edges of the odometer and trip holes too so they weren't so square
